Richard C Storkan Foundation is a 501(c)(3) organization based in Corona, California, registered in 1989, with $32,657 in FY2025 revenue. CharityIndex grades it D.

Revenue declined from $46K (FY2013) to $33K (FY2025) across 13 reported years.
